Aster DM Healthcare gains after its arm acquires 100% stake in EMED

Aster DM Healthcare, through its wholly owned subsidiary, DM Med City Hospitals (India), has acquired 100% stake in EMED Human Resources India (EMED). EMED is an associate company of Aster DM Healthcare in which the company has 33.33% stake.

Pursuant to the aforementioned acquisition, the shareholding of the company has increased from 33.33% to 100%, thereby making EMED a wholly owned step-down subsidiary of the company.

Aster DM Healthcare operates as a healthcare company in the Middle East, India, and the Far East. It operates hospitals and clinics, pharmacies, diagnostic centers, educational institutions, and healthcare management and healthcare support systems.
